Course description | The Fourier series. Continuous and discrete Fourier transforms. Sampling theorems. The convulution theorem. Auto-correlation and cross correlation. filtering and deconvolution. Forward modelling, parameter estimation and inversion. Least squares solution; over-and under-determined problems. The co-variance matrix. Linearisation of non-linear problems. |

Summary of Intended Learning Outcomes
On complete of the course, the students should achieve the following learning outcomes:
A familiarity of the mathematical operations for spectral analysis, filtering, and geophysics inversion problems
A familiarity of the applications of the above to the analysis of seismic and potential field data in applied geophysics.
